Cleaning the Fireplace Bricks

When we first got the house, one of the most noticeable things about the living room was how dirty the fireplace was. The red brick was almost a chalky white color it had so much build up. After we painted the living room, and before we moved in the furniture, I decided that we needed to do something about the soot. I searched for information on how to clean a fireplace, and came up with this tutorial. We didn’t go the extra step and use the Trisodium Phosphate, but instead just stuck with making a mixture of dishwashing detergent and baking soda then slathering it all over the bricks. Once it was dry, it turned into this powder that was gray (it seemingly sucked the soot deep from within the bricks) which we scrubbed off with a bit of water. The transformation really was something – it looks a million times better now!

Although I don’t have a before picture (sorry – we were just so anxious to begin!), you can see how dirty the back of the fire place was in this image – it was this dirty all over where I was scrubbing in the mixture of dish soap and baking soda.

You can see how sooty the dried mixture was, as the fiancé began to clean off the powder. It looks white in this image, but the powder was actually gray.

Although it isn’t perfect (we have to do another round) it looks a million times better already. We can actually see the different shades of red poking through, instead of one gray blob of a fireplace.
